New Juvenile Stakes-Winner for Fastnet Rock

Tara Madgwick - Saturday August 17
Champion sire Fastnet Rock added a new stakes-winner to his tally overnight in the UK with progressive two year-old filly Orlaith landing the Listed Byerley Stud Stakes at Newbury.

Fastnet RockTrained by Iain Jardine, Orlaith has made steady improvement this year and scored a three-quarter length win in this five furlong dash and has now won two of her six starts.

"All credit has to go to Iain Jardine, Orlaith has done nothing but improve with each run," said winning rider Paul Mulrennan .

"We threw her in the deep end in a conditions race and she ran well. She has come on again for it and she relished the softer ground and is bigger and stronger. It was a great performance considering she was drawn one. I gave her a couple of smacks and she was as tough as old boots. She picked up really well and was really strong at the line. She is almost like a colt, just as hard as nails."

Orlaith is the second winner from Cmonbabylitemyfire, a Piccolo half-sister to Group I winner Toormore and Group II winner Estidhkaar.

She is the 148th stakes-winner worldwide for Fastnet Rock, who is closing in on the milestone of 150 stakes-winners.

Fastnet Rock stands at Coolmore Australia this spring at a fee of $165,000 alongside his champion son Merchant Navy at $55,000.
